56 Covid-19 cases linked to man who failed to isolate after trip abroad – BreakingNews.ie
An example of how Covid-19 can quickly spread within the community was revealed in an HSE report

A man who failed to restrict his movements after returning to Ireland from a trip abroad led to at least 56 people infected with coronavirus, including up to 10 households and a sports team.
The example of how Covid-19 can quickly spread was revealed on Monday in a report published by the Department of Public Health, Mid West, as the region surpassed its 3,000th case. The HSE Mid West region takes in Clare, Limerick city, east Limerick and north Tipperary.
